FEDERAL UNEMPLOYMENT BENEFITS WILL END SOON

Federal unemployment benefit programs will end September 4, 2021. You will no longer be paid benefits for the claim types listed below after September 4, even if you have a balance left on your claim.

  • Pandemic Unemployment Assistance (PUA)
  • Pandemic Emergency Unemployment Compensation (PEUC)
  • Pandemic Additional Compensation (PAC)
  • Mixed Earner Unemployment Compensation (MEUC)

Note: Federal-State Extended Duration (FED-ED) benefits will no longer be payable after September 11.

The federal government does not allow benefit payments to be made for weeks of unemployment after these programs end, even if you have a balance left on your claim. Certification weeks eligible for payment prior to the end of these programs will be processed, this includes weeks eligible for conditional payments. You will be notified about what to expect based on your claim type. To learn more and find your claim type, visit edd.ca.gov/fed-benefits.htm.

More Information

PEUC Claims

If you qualified for the Deferred New Claim Payment (DNCP) program, we will automatically move you to your unexpired, regular unemployment claim, which has a lower weekly benefit amount. We will notify you how to certify for future weeks on your regular unemployment claim.

FED-ED Claims

If your FED-ED benefits ended on August 7, or you collected 13 benefit weeks between August 8 and August 28, we will automatically move you to a PEUC extension. If eligible, you will receive PEUC benefits for the weeks not covered by FED-ED through September 4. We will notify you how to certify for future weeks on your PEUC extension.

Regular Unemployment Claims

Continue to certify for benefits.

Additional Resources

California offers many benefit programs to help you:
  • GetCalFresh.org: Offers up to $234 per person per month in food assistance whether you are working or not. For more information call
    ‎1-877-847-3663 (FOOD).
  • HousingIsKey.comOffers rental assistance including 100 percent back rent and future rent. You can also call the Rent Relief Call Center at
    ‎1-833-430-2122.
  • BenefitsCal.org: The California Work Opportunity and Responsibility to Kids (CalWORKs) program provides cash aid and services for families with children.
  • CoveredCA.com: Find affordable health insurance for as low as $1 per month.
